Sustainable Urban Development Enabled by Digital Technologies

The concept of sustainable urban development constitutes a crucial approach in the ongoing evolution of cities. As urbanization continues to accelerate, cities face increased demand for resources and infrastructure. Digital technologies serve as transformative tools to enhance urban growth while ensuring environmental protection. Smart cities utilize comprehensive data gathering and analytics to optimize resource management. For instance, cities efficiently manage water supply, waste disposal, and energy consumption through intelligent systems. Building integrated solutions with the Internet of Things (IoT) enhances connectivity and monitors city functions automatically. Moreover, these efforts align with the United Nations’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) that emphasize global commitment to sustainable practices. In recent studies, cities employing digital transformation strategies have reported a marked increase in energy efficiency. Investment in digital infrastructure may significantly contribute to sustainability initiatives, such as smart grids that reduce energy loss and carbon emission levels. Coupled with renewable energy solutions, digital technologies can evolve urban living standards. The blending of urban development strategies with digital tools is not merely innovative; it is a necessary step toward a sustainable future for communities.

Digital Technologies Enhancing Urban Planning

Urban planning has drastically transformed due to the integration of digital technologies that facilitate better decision-making. Advanced software and data visualization tools help urban planners understand city dynamics comprehensively. Geographic Information Systems (GIS) enable planners to visualize spatial information interactively. By understanding demographics, traffic patterns, and natural resource distribution, city authorities can make informed decisions catering to the community’s needs. The usage of big data allows for predicting future trends and potential challenges in urban environments. Additionally, simulations and modeling applications help create scenarios for various urban development options, analyzing traffic flow and resource distributions in real time. By adopting smart technologies, such as mobile applications, residents can engage in the planning processes. Public participation is crucial for fostering community involvement and ensuring that development is not only sustainable but also reflective of residents’ needs. Furthermore, digital platforms allow for sharing plans with citizens, ensuring transparency throughout urban development initiatives. This collaborative approach enhances trust among stakeholders, leading to more successful outcomes. Thus, leveraging digital technologies in urban planning is paramount for achieving sustainable urban development objectives.

Smart transportation systems represent a cornerstone of efficient and sustainable urban development initiatives. With the integration of digital technology, cities can significantly improve public transportation efficiency, reducing congestion and greenhouse gas emissions. Real-time data sharing platforms facilitate transparent communication between transit services and commuters, optimizing travel plans. Electric and shared vehicles contribute to the reduction of urban pollution levels, reinforcing eco-friendly transit solutions. Autonomous vehicles, through advanced algorithms, can navigate urban landscapes, offering seamless transportation experiences. Moreover, smart traffic lights adapt to traffic flow dynamically, reducing waiting times for commuters. The integration of mobility apps also encourages the use of public transit over private cars, promoting sustainable travel behaviors. In addition, developing pedestrian-friendly infrastructure, such as expanded walkways and cycling lanes, enhances overall urban mobility. Smart solutions aid in maintaining such infrastructures through predictive maintenance technology, prolonging asset longevity. As cities continue implementing these innovations, they foster increased accessibility to workplaces and amenities. With a cohesive strategy towards smart transportation, urban areas can transition toward greener, more efficient cities, contributing to the overall sustainability goals of communities.

One key component of sustainable urban development is the focus on environmental sustainability. Digital technologies facilitate data-driven environmental assessments critical for maintaining ecosystems within urban environments. For example, geographical mapping tools enable authorities to identify practices that harm local biodiversity, providing insights into necessary changes. Moreover, real-time environmental monitoring systems collect data on air and water quality, informing policies to ensure public health. Green buildings equipped with smart technology can optimize energy consumption, incorporating features such as automated heating and cooling systems adjusted based on real-time occupancy data. This significantly reduces emissions associated with heating and cooling. Additionally, urban green spaces can be analyzed for their ecological benefits, providing multiple community services. Properly designed parks and gardens contribute to the health and well-being of urban residents by promoting biodiversity. Technological advancements in agricultural practices, such as vertical farming in urban centers, can enhance food sustainability. Cities that prioritize their environmental impact harness data from these technologies effectively. Combining technological advancement with environmental initiatives creates a greener urban future. Investment in ecological technology fosters a more sustainable and resilient community for future generations.

Citizen engagement is an integral element in realizing sustainable urban development. Digital technologies offer novel methods to involve residents in city planning and decision-making processes. Online platforms facilitate discussions, allowing residents to voice their concerns and provide feedback on proposed urban policies. Additionally, interactive mapping platforms enable citizens to visually engage with urban projects and understand developmental plans. Data-driven insights derived from the community can significantly impact policy formulation, ensuring that urban development meets actual needs. By opening channels for discussion, cities can enhance transparency and foster trust among citizens and authorities. Social media also serves as a valuable tool for raising awareness around urban challenges and initiatives. Community engagement applications motivate residents to participate in sustainability practices, such as recycling programs or community gardens. Urban planners can leverage these technologies to create tailored solutions by analyzing engagement data. Furthermore, collaborative platforms pave the way for partnerships between local governments, businesses, and community members. Through active participation, citizens gain a sense of ownership over local development projects, enhancing social cohesion and ensuring that sustainable urban development is a shared responsibility.

The Future of Digital Transformation in Cities

Looking towards the future, digital transformation promises to reshape urban landscapes significantly. As new technologies emerge, cities must adapt to constantly evolving needs and challenges. The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ning can enhance decision-making processes, creating tailored solutions for residents. Predictive analytics can optimize infrastructure management by forecasting maintenance needs, thus avoiding costly failures. Blockchain technology offers trust and transparency in urban services, like public records management or utility billing systems. Additionally, technologies offering augmented and virtual reality provide opportunities for immersive urban experiences and planning simulations. Collaborative economies facilitated by digital platforms allow local businesses to thrive, contributing positively to community development. Moreover, ongoing advancements in digital connectivity pave the way for further integration of smart technologies in daily life. The seamless merging of digital tools into urban environments will foster improved quality of life, enhancing sustainability practices. As cities prioritize investment in digital infrastructure, they will bolster economic growth and attractiveness for innovation. Ultimately, cities that embrace a robust digital transformation strategy will lead the way in sustainable urban development, serving as models for others to emulate globally.
